大量の画像ファイルを一括リサイズする処理の保護
画像変換処理のような負荷のかかるコマンドをnohupで保護して実行。
実行コマンド
nohup find ./photos -name '*.png' -exec convert {} -resize 50% {} \; > resize.log 2>&1 &💡 利用シーン
数千枚の画像をサーバー上で一括処理する際、誤ってターミナルを閉じてしまい処理が中断するのを防ぐ。
💻 実行結果例
[1] 22334📝 実務メモ
処理が完了したかは tail -f resize.log 等で確認可能です。
⚠️ 注意点
コマンド実行中にサーバーがシャットダウンされると処理は中断されます。